Should you’re nonetheless resisting the urge to eliminate your typed passwords for safer choices like biometrics or passkeys, this new analysis would possibly spring you in motion.

AI researchers have created a system that may establish passwords, simply by the sound of the clacks in your pc keyboard.

The researchers recorded the sound of the keys being tapped handed them via a bespoke machine studying algorithm. It was in a position to decipher right passwords with greater than 90% accuracy. This was for 36-key passcodes, which have been typed 25 occasions straight. Members within the examine additionally used totally different fingers and stress every time.

“I can solely see the accuracy of such fashions, and such assaults, rising,” mentioned examine co-author Dr Ehsan, worryingly (by way of Guardian).

The researchers on the College of Surrey fed the recordings into the machine studying algorithm which started to recognise the acoustic signature of every keystroke. The algorithm was in a position to choose up louder sounds from keys nearer to the microphone, which supplied larger clues.

And the outcomes have been emphatic. When recorded over a Zoom name, the AI guessed the right password with 93% accuracy. It was even higher when the keystrokes have been recorded utilizing a smartphone microphone subsequent to the keyboard.

So within the doomsday instance, should you’re on a Zoom name and also you’re typing away and logging into accounts, it’s hypothetically attainable for the recording to disclose your password to the offending celebration.

The researchers wrote: “With latest developments in deep studying, the ubiquity of micro-phones and the rise in on-line companies by way of private units, acoustic aspect channel assaults current a larger menace to keyboards than ever. This paper presents a sensible implementation of a state-of-the-art deep studying mannequin to be able to classify laptop computer keystrokes, utilizing a smartphone built-in microphone. When skilled on keystrokes recorded by a close-by cellphone, the classifier achieved an accuracy of 95%, the very best accuracy seen with out using a language mannequin.”
